does lemonade help you lose weight

When Lemonade Might Help With Weight Loss:

  1. Low-Calorie Alternative:
    If you make lemonade with fresh lemon juice, water, and a small amount of natural sweetener (or none at all), it can replace high-calorie drinks like soda or juice.
  2. Hydration Support:
    Proper hydration is essential for metabolism and appetite control. Lemonade (especially unsweetened) can encourage you to drink more water.
  3. Mild Appetite Suppression:
    Some people feel slightly less hungry after drinking water with lemon due to the acidity and flavor, which might help reduce snacking.

❌ When Lemonade Does Not Help — and Might Hurt:

  1. Too Much Sugar:
    Store-bought or traditional homemade lemonade usually contains lots of sugar. That turns it into a high-calorie drink, which works against weight loss.
  2. Lemonade “Detox” Diets:
    Fad diets like the “Master Cleanse” (only drinking lemon water with cayenne and maple syrup) may lead to short-term water loss, but they are unsafe, unsustainable, and can slow your metabolism.

Bottom Line:

Lemonade can support weight loss if it’s low in sugar and used as a healthy drink alternative.
But it’s not a magic fat burner — real weight loss comes from a mix of proper nutrition, exercise, and consistent habits.
